Do you want to communicate fluently with Deaf and hard of hearing people? In this course you will learn to communicate confidently in Auslan in a range of settings including personal, public, social, employment and educational.
This training will give you the skills to converse proficiently in Auslan. You will also learn about:
- the differences between Auslan and English
- Deaf culture, and how to communicate according to Deaf protocol
- the structure of Auslan signs and sentences
- the development of educational and social conditions for Australian Deaf communities.
You can also choose electives in areas that interest you. Note that the availability of electives may vary depending on your selected training provider.
There is demand for Auslan skills across a range of sectors. This training will qualify you to work in fields such as:
- disability support
- communication guiding
- school integration aid
- customer service at Deaf organisations.
On completion of this course you may choose to undertake further training such as a Diploma of Interpreting (LOTE - English).
